Can the spare tire jack and handle from a newer Ranger be used on a 1994 model? Its missing every single part of the tire jack - the handle under the hood, the jack, and the lug wrench - and the newer model just looks easier to handle.

Also, it appears to have two distributors - purely for my own curiousity, why not a single distributor with 8 plugs?

I'm guessing you have a 4-cyl. You have no distributor. You have two coil packs. You have two because Ford only makes two. They make one with 2 coils (4-terminals) and they make one with three coils (6 terminals). The 4-terminal units are used on both 4-cyls and V-8s.
